Cross-site scripting (XSS) vulnerability in Opera 9 and 10ID: oval:org.mitre.oval:def:6370 | Date: (C)2009-09-23 (M)2022-10-10 |
Class: VULNERABILITY | Family: windows |
Cross-site scripting (XSS) vulnerability in Opera 9 and 10 allows remote attackers to inject arbitrary web script or HTML via a (1) RSS or (2) Atom feed, related to the rendering of the application/rss+xml content type as "scripted content." NOTE: the vendor reportedly considers this behavior a "design feature," not a vulnerability.
